In 1896 a treaty was signed with the Shoshone and Arapaho that gave the public
the use of the healing springs "for as long as the water flows."
The hot mineral water is maintained at a constant 104 degrees to provide the safest
soaking water possible. (The water temperature is currently 127 degrees at
The Big Spring) The heat and chemicals (at least 27 different minerals) in the water are 
derived from the rocks which it passes through and from gases that 
rise from deeply buried volcanic rocks.
